Title:
Acute and Chronic Effects of Gallium Chloride (GaCl3) on Tilapia (Oreochromis mossambicus) Larvae
Author:
H.C. Lin and P.P. Hwang
Year:
1998
Bibliographic source:
Bulletin of Environmental Contamination and Toxicology. 60: 931-935

Details on test organisms:
Tilapia larvae are available year-round from mature adults if conditions are controlled at 26-29°C under a photoperiod of 12-14 h lighting. Mature adult tilapia obtained from the Tainan Branch of the Taiwan Fisheries Research Institute were reared in circulating freshwater under the conditions described above. Fertilized eggs and hatched larvae were incubated under the same condition as above.

Conclusions:
The 96-h LC50 for effect of GaCl3 on Tilapia (Oreochromis mossambicus) larvae is 36 mg/L.
